Copenhagen’s Boundaries share mesmerising new video for ‘Push’

The quintet released their darkly atmospheric debut EP last week.

Every weekday, DIY’s new music know-it-all Neu brings you one essential new release to get obsessed with. Today’s Neu Pick comes from Boundaries.

It’s no secret that Denmark has become a bit of a breeding ground for incredible post punk, and the band behind today’s Neu Pick are proving just that. Copenhagen’s Boundaries may have only been active since the start of 2017, but they’re already offering up thrilling slabs of darkly melodic punk.

Fresh from releasing their debut self-titled EP last week, the band have now shared their mesmerising new video for ‘Push’, a surging yet atmospheric track packed with urgency, and flecked with intricate guitar lines.

The clip itself - as directed by Kristoffer Moth - matches up to the song’s urgent pulse. As a continuous feed of buildings and landscapes glide ever closer to the viewer’s screen, the whole thing bears a brilliant sense of uneasiness.
